How Our Sanitization & Disinfection Process Works
Getting your home back to a sanitary state requires a systematic approach. Simply spraying a cleaner isn’t enough to guarantee that harmful microorganisms are eliminated. Our process is designed to address the root cause of contamination, using proven methods and specialized equipment. When less thorough methods are used, you risk ongoing health concerns and recurring issues, which is why you need a scientifically backed procedure. We ensure every inch of the affected area is treated effectively, providing a deep, lasting clean.
Initial Assessment and Containment
Our technicians begin by thoroughly assessing the affected areas to understand the scope of contamination. We then set up containment barriers using specialized materials to prevent any spread of contaminants to unaffected parts of your property. This step is crucial for ensuring effective treatment and protection of your entire home. We use these early steps to plan the most efficient strategy.
Application of Disinfectants
We utilize EPA-approved, hospital-grade disinfectants specifically chosen for their efficacy against a wide range of viruses, bacteria, and mold spores. These are applied using advanced equipment like electrostatic sprayers, which ensure an even, thorough coating on all surfaces. This method guarantees that microorganisms are neutralized effectively, even in hard-to-reach places. Our team is trained in proper application techniques.
Air Scrubbing and Filtration
To address airborne contaminants and lingering odors, we employ industrial-grade air scrubbers equipped with HEPA filters. These units actively remove microscopic particles from the air, significantly improving indoor air quality. This step is vital for ensuring a truly clean environment and removing lingering allergens. We monitor air quality throughout the process.
Surface Deodorization
If odors persist, we can implement specialized deodorization treatments. This might involve thermal fogging or ozone treatments, depending on the nature of the odor. These methods break down odor-causing molecules rather than just covering them up, providing a permanent odor solution. Our goal is to make your home smell truly fresh again.
Final Inspection and Clearance
Before we consider the job complete, our team conducts a meticulous final inspection. We ensure all affected areas have been treated according to our strict protocols. You’ll receive a clear explanation of the work done and any recommendations for maintaining a healthy environment moving forward. We want you to feel completely satisfied with our work.

Warning Signs You Need Sanitization & Disinfection Services
Ignoring early indicators of contamination can lead to more significant problems down the line, impacting your health and your property. Recognizing these signs is the first step toward a safer home. Catching issues early often means a quicker, less expensive resolution and prevents potential health risks for your household. We help you identify and address these issues promptly.
Persistent Musty or Moldy Odors
A persistent, damp, or musty smell that doesn’t go away, even after airing out rooms, is a strong indicator of mold or mildew growth. These fungi can release spores into the air, posing health risks. You need to address the underlying moisture source and then disinfect the affected areas.
Visible Signs of Mold or Mildew
Any visible growth of mold or mildew, whether it’s black, green, or white, is a clear sign that professional intervention is required. These growths are not just unsightly; they can compromise your indoor air quality. Prompt disinfection is necessary to eliminate the fungal colonies and prevent further spread.
Recent Water Intrusion or Flooding
If your home has experienced any form of water damage, from a leaky pipe to significant flooding, the risk of microbial growth increases dramatically. Even after the water is removed, damp materials can harbor bacteria and mold. Immediate sanitization is crucial to prevent secondary contamination and health hazards.
Unexplained Illnesses or Allergies in the Household
If family members are experiencing new or worsening allergies, respiratory issues, headaches, or other unexplained illnesses, your indoor environment might be the culprit. Contaminants like mold spores or bacteria can trigger these symptoms. Our services help restore a healthy environment by removing these triggers.
Contamination from Sewage or Greywater
Exposure to sewage or greywater is extremely hazardous due to the high concentration of pathogens. This situation demands immediate, professional cleaning and disinfection. Our specialized protocols are designed to safely handle and neutralize these dangerous biological contaminants. We use protective gear and advanced techniques.
After Illness Outbreaks
If someone in your household has been ill with a contagious illness, a thorough disinfection can help prevent the spread to other family members. We can target high-touch surfaces and common areas to ensure a comprehensive sanitization. This offers an extra layer of protection for your loved ones.
Sanitization & Disinfection Services v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Minor surface spills of non-hazardous liquids | Yes | No | Easy to clean with household products. |
| General house cleaning for a fresh scent | Yes | No | Standard cleaning supplies are sufficient. |
| Visible mold growth larger than a dinner plate | No | Yes | Requires specialized equipment and safety protocols. |
| After a family member has had a cold or flu | Yes (with caution) | Yes (for thoroughness) | A professional clean offers deeper assurance against lingering germs. |
| Any situation involving sewage or contaminated water intrusion | Absolutely Not | Yes | Extreme biohazard risk requires professional containment and treatment. |
| Persistent musty odors that don’t dissipate | No (usually) | Yes | Indicates potential hidden mold or moisture issues needing specialized detection. |
While minor cleaning tasks are manageable yourself, situations involving significant contamination, visible mold, or sewage require professional expertise. Attempting these yourself can expose you to serious health risks and may not fully eliminate the problem. For true sanitary restoration and safety, professional services are essential.
Sanitization & Disinfection Services Cost In Duluth, GA
The cost for Sanitization & Disinfection Services in Duluth, GA, can vary significantly based on the extent of the contamination, the size of the affected area, and the specific methods required. These price ranges are estimates to help you budget. We offer fair pricing for thorough work.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Basic Sanitization (e.g., post-illness) | $500 – $1,500 | Square footage and number of high-touch surfaces treated. |
| Mold Remediation & Disinfection | $1,000 – $7,500+ | Size of mold outbreak, accessibility, and containment needs. |
| Odor Removal Treatment | $400 – $2,000 | Severity of odor and type of treatment required (fogging, ozone). |
| Post-Water Damage Disinfection | $750 – $3,000 | Amount of water damage and drying time needed before disinfection. |
| Biohazard Cleanup (non-sewage) | $1,500 – $10,000+ | Nature of the biohazard and required safety protocols. |
| Whole-Home Disinfection Service | $1,000 – $5,000 | Total square footage and specific areas targeted for treatment. |

Common Questions About Sanitization & Disinfection Services
What is the difference between sanitizing and disinfecting?
Sanitizing reduces the number of germs on surfaces to levels considered safe by public health standards. Disinfecting kills a higher percentage of germs, including bacteria, viruses, and fungi. Our team uses both methods, depending on the situation, to ensure maximum germ elimination and a healthy environment. We select the appropriate EPA-registered products for the job.
How long does a professional sanitization and disinfection service take?
The timeline varies greatly depending on the size of your property and the severity of the contamination. A standard whole-home disinfection might take a few hours, while a complex mold remediation and disinfection project could take several days. We focus on efficient, thorough work and will provide an estimated timeline after our initial assessment. We aim for prompt service completion.
Is professional disinfection safe for pets and children?
Yes. We use EPA-approved, hospital-grade disinfectants that are safe for use in homes with children and pets *after* they have dried. Our technicians are trained to apply these products correctly and safely, ensuring that all treated areas are safe for re-entry once the process is complete. Your family’s health and safety are our top priority. We follow strict safety guidelines.
What equipment do you use for disinfection?
We utilize a range of advanced equipment, including electrostatic sprayers for even coverage, industrial-grade air scrubbers with HEPA filters to remove airborne particles, and sometimes thermal foggers or ozone generators for stubborn odors. This specialized equipment allows us to treat surfaces and air effectively, ensuring a deep and lasting clean. We invest in high-performance tools.
Does insurance cover sanitization and disinfection services?
Coverage varies widely depending on your insurance policy and the cause of the contamination. For instance, services related to certain types of water damage or mold caused by a covered peril might be covered. We recommend contacting your insurance provider directly to understand your policy’s specifics. We can help document the work performed for your claim and provide detailed service reports.
